Reason:
CP's fast-path version of a shared profile has exceeded the maximum allowable size for a VM/XA system. The shared profile will not be loaded into real storage. Any reference to that profile by the fast-path security algorithm will cause the current security request to be forwarded to the server for verification, possibly resulting in decreased system performance for the user(s) involved.
Action:
Determine the identity of the profile by listing the ACID of the user indicated (issue TSS WHOAMI on the user's console to determine the ACID). The integer, "p," in the message, indicates the relative profile number in question; that is, if the message indicates "Prof #3," then the offending profile is the third profile attached to the ACID. You must reduce the size of the profile by revoking the CP command and/or DIAGNOSE cross-authorizations or by moving some of them to a new profile.
